Cook, Baker claim Phat Wednesday races

The Phat Wednesday Freeride Series continued on July 14 with a Kokanee Downhill Series for adults and the Junior Race Series for younger riders.

The event took place on a section of the Whistler Downhill Course in the Whistler Mountain Bike Park in preparation for the B.C. Downhill Championships on Sunday.

Adam Cook won his third race in a row in the pro category with a time of two minutes, 19.9 seconds. Tyler Morland was second in 2:23.1, and David Howse third in 2:24.2.

In the pro women’s race, Brook Baker took the loonies with a time of 3:01.9. Angela Teng, who is on top of the standings, was second in 3:05.4 and Jenn Ashton was third in 3:07.2.

Only two junior men took part, with James McSkimming winning once again with a time of 2:49.9, which would have put him in the top-20 among the pro men. Mark Holmes was second in 6:06.0.

There are three more Phat Wednesdays on the calendar this season – July 28, Aug. 11 and Aug. 25.

The Phat Wednesday races are open to all WORCA members and work like Loonie races – riders pay $2 to enter and the money is divided among the top racers. Participants are also given free refreshments by sponsors at Whistler-Blackcomb.
